DEMOCRATIC REPUBLIC OF CONGO Debt Treatment - September 13, 2002

Supporting aggreements with the international institutions Programme supported by an Arrangement under the Poverty Reduction and Growth Facility (PRGF) with the IMF approved on June 12, 2002

Total external debt of the country $14300 million as of December 31, 2001 , $9703 million of which being due to the Paris Club as of June 30, 2002
Amounts treated $8980 million , of which $4640 million being canceled , of which $4340 million M$ being rescheduled
Categories of debts treated treatment of arrears as of June 30, 2002 , treatment of maturities falling due from July 01, 2002 up to March 31, 2006
Repayment profile treatment under Naples 67% terms
  • repayment of non ODA credits over 23 years , with 6 years of grace
  • repayment of ODA credits over 40 years with 16 years of grace
Specific provisions
free transferability provision
Phases
  • First phase : From July 01, 2002 up to June 29, 2003 implemented at the signature of the agreement
  • Second phase : From June 30, 2003 up to June 30, 2004 implemented at November 17, 2003
  • Third phase : From July 01, 2004 up to March 31, 2006 implemented at July 26, 2004

payment of non-consolidated amounts before March 31, 2003
Comparability of treatment provision yes
Cutoff date June 30, 1983
Organisation of the session The meeting was chaired by Ambroise FAYOLLE, vice chairman of the Paris Club
The head of the debtor country's delegation was Mr Mbuyamu MATUNGULU, Minister of Economy, Finances and Budget
Participating creditors
AUSTRIA , BELGIUM , BRAZIL , CANADA , FRANCE , GERMANY , ITALY , JAPAN , NETHERLANDS , NORWAY , SPAIN , SWEDEN , SWITZERLAND , UNITED KINGDOM , UNITED STATES OF AMERICA
Observers
DENMARK , RUSSIAN FEDERATION , African Development Bank , European Commission , IMF , OECD , UNCTAD , World Bank
